You will be the Contracts Management Staff for the ARRW contracts organization. Our team is responsible for managing contracts and providing business advice to support business goals and objectives.
What You Will Be Doing
As the Contracts Management Staff you will be responsible for performing contracts management functions across the spectrum of actions associated with providing supplies and services.
Your responsibilities will include, but are not limited to:
- Performing contracts management functions from capture through proposal, contract award, and all phases of contract administration.
- Providing business advice and guidance to and coordinating with other functions to effectively manage a breadth of responsibilities.
- Serving as an authorized, empowered representative for the Company as an interface with Customer buying representatives.
- Coordinating solutions to contractual issues and Customer concerns related to Company performance.
- Ensuring contractual compliance with all laws and regulations, and adherence to Delegation of Authority and approval requirements.
